Best Time to Visit The Fitzwilliam Museum in Cambridge

The Fitzwilliam Museum in Cambridge is a cultural highlight for many visitors traveling to the United Kingdom and is open throughout the year, making it a versatile destination. However, the best time to visit the museum is typically between May and September when Cambridge enjoys its warmest weather, which makes exploring the city a pleasant experience. During these months, the daylight hours are longest, allowing visitors to combine a museum trip with other outdoor activities around the city. Keep in mind that these months also coincide with the high tourist season, so the museum can be quite busy — especially during school holidays and on weekends.

For a quieter experience, consider visiting during the shoulder months of April and October. The crowds are generally thinner, and although the weather can be unpredictable, it often remains mild enough to enjoy both indoor and outdoor activities. If your visit is oriented more towards academic pursuits or you wish to avoid the crowds, the quieter periods during the academic year, such as early spring or late autumn, can provide a more serene atmosphere. Take note that the museum's hours can vary depending on the time of year, so it is wise to check the museum's official website or contact them directly for the latest information before planning your visit.

Monthwise temperature in The Fitzwilliam Museum

Month Min Temp Max Temp
January 1 °c 7 °c
February 1 °c 8 °c
March 3 °c 11 °c
April 5 °c 14 °c
May 8 °c 17 °c
June 11 °c 20 °c
July 13 °c 22 °c
August 13 °c 22 °c
September 11 °c 19 °c
October 8 °c 15 °c
November 4 °c 10 °c
December 2 °c 7 °c
